Birth defects can affect almost every part of the embryo. They can lead to physical problems or developmental and intellectual disabilities like difficulty communicating or learning, or having difficulty with physical activities such as walking or taking care of oneself.

Certain birth defects result from genetic factors such as the presence of abnormalities on the fetus's genes or chromosomes. Sometimes birth defects result from exposure to hazardous chemicals that harm the mother or foetus. Many of these chemicals can be used in the workplace, where they are utilized in the production of items like paint ceramic glazes, batteries, and other plastics. These chemicals can be consumed or inhaled, or absorbed through the skin. Some of these toxins have been found to increase the risk of a birth defect in a child, such as spina bifida or other mental and physical ailments.
